Transforming Salesforce in India: A Technical Debt Resolution Plan

In the dynamic Indian market, where business agility is paramount, leveraging Salesforce implementations is crucial. However, many organizations face a mounting challenge: technical debt. This accrued accumulatively can hinder innovation, increase maintenance costs, and ultimately hinder business growth. To address this issue head-on, a strategic approach to mitigation is essential.

A well-defined technical debt remediation strategy for Salesforce in India should encompass several key pillars. First, a thorough assessment of the existing Salesforce environment is crucial to identify areas of technical debt. This includes reviewing code Technical Debt Cleansing for Salesforce in US quality, data structure, integrations, and overall architecture. Based on this assessment, a prioritized roadmap for resolution can be developed, focusing on addressing the most critical issues first.

Moreover, investing in skill development for developers is crucial. Equipping them with the latest Salesforce best practices and tools will empower them to develop a robust and scalable Salesforce ecosystem. Continuous assessment of the technical debt landscape is also essential to proactively address future issues.

  • Through implementing these strategies, organizations can effectively transform their Salesforce implementations in India, freeing up resources for innovation and fueling business growth.

Accelerated Salesforce Performance: Technical Debt Cleansing for US Businesses

In today's fast-paced business environment, US companies are increasingly relying on Salesforce to streamline operations and drive growth. However, as organizations integrate new features and functionalities over time, their Salesforce instances can accumulate technical debt. This unmanaged code and configurations can lead to performance degradation, increased maintenance costs, and security vulnerabilities. To mitigate these risks, US businesses must prioritize technical debt cleansing, a process that involves identifying, assessing, and remediating existing technical issues within their Salesforce platforms. By eliminating this debt, organizations can unlock the full potential of Salesforce, achieve optimized performance, and ensure long-term system stability.
